Revision History

Changes from Revision A (March 2021) to Revision B (Febuary 2023)

  • 将整个文档中的标准名称从“DIN V VDE V 0884-11:2017-01”更改为“DIN EN IEC 60747-17 (VDE 0884-17)”Go
  • 通篇将 CMTI 从“50kV/us(最小值)和 75kV/us(典型值)”更新为“100kV/us(最小值)和 150kV/us(典型值)”Go
  • 通篇删除了对标准 IEC/EN/CSA 60950-1 的引用Go
  • 通篇删除了标准版本和年份参考以及所有标准名称中的“待认证”参考Go
  • 根据 DIN EN IEC 60747-17 (VDE 0884-17),通篇将测试条件和最大浪涌隔离电压 (VIOSM) 的值从“6250VPK”更改为“10000VPKGo
  • Updated VIORM From: "1500 VPK" To: "2121 VPK" to match VDE certificate  Go
  • Updated VIOWM From: "1060 VRMS" To: "1500 VRMS" and From: "1500 VDC" To: "2121 VDC" throughout the documentGo
  • Added Maximum impulse voltage (VIMP) specification in Insulation Specifications per DIN EN IEC 60747-17 (VDE 0884-17) Go
  • Clarified method b test conditions of Apparent charge (qPD) in Insulation Specification Go
  • Changed working voltage lifetime margin From: "87.5%" To: "50%", minimum required insulation lifetime From: "37.5 years" To: "30 years" and insulation lifetime per TDDB From: "220 years" To: "36 years" in Section 9.2.3.1 per DIN EN IEC 60747-17 (VDE 0884-17) Go
  • Changed Figure 9-8 per DIN EN IEC 60747-17 (VDE 0884-17)Go
